Analysis

In 2025, school age population, tertiary education, both sexes in Georgia stood at 213,242.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 0.8% on the previous year and down 13.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, school age population, tertiary education, both sexes in Georgia peaked at 489,678 in 1981 and was at its lowest, 206,088, in 2022.

That places Georgia 139th out of 221 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 56 years of available data.
